A Full-time position to minister to the people of Countryside Nazarene.

Reports To: Lead Pastor

Qualifications

Required:

·      A call to pastoral ministry

·      A mature and growing walk with Jesus

·      High School Diploma or Equivalency

·      Love for the Church and the Community

·      Able to connect with others

·      Self-starter

·      Creative

·      Skilled trouble-shooter & Problem solver

·      Attention to details

·      Adaptable

·      Team Player with communication and leadership skills

Preferred Qualifications/Qualities/Traits/Skills

·      Bachelor’s and/or Graduate Degree in field(s) related to pastoral ministry

·      Ordained in the Church of the Nazarene or similar denomination OR pursuing ordination in the Church of the Nazarene

·      Skilled at networking

·      Adept at Team Building

Expectations:
The Associate Pastor is expected to:
·      Work 5 days per week, including Sunday, except for emergencies and/or special events in which case an additional workday may be needed.
·      Be and active member of CNaz, meaning he/she will:
o   Attend Sunday Morning Worship services regularly, with an allowance of 6 Sunday absences per calendar year
o   Support other ministry areas in the church
o   Regularly attend CNaz events
o   Tithe faithfully
·      Operate in harmony with the CNaz employee handbook and Covenant of Christian Conduct laid out in The Manual of the Church of the Nazarene.
·      Engage in other aspects of Church life to build relationships and minister to those in and around the local community.
·      Be supportive of the district through attendance and promotion of various district events.

Ongoing Duties (Duties include but are not limited to):

·      Serving as the head shepherd at CNaz in the absence of the Lead Pastor
·      Helping to oversee, manage, and support our Connect Groups
·      Supporting, developing, and at times, recruiting, the ministry leaders at CNaz
·      Preaching on Sunday mornings approximately 8-10 times per year
·      Speaking at Wednesday Lebanon Christian School (LCS) Chapels occasionally
·      Supporting the continued development of the CNaz Staff
·      Assisting the Lead Pastor in managing the CNaz Staff when needed
·      Communicating and collaborating with LCS leadership to further develop the partnership between the ministry of the school and the church.
·      Collaborating with fellow CNaz staff in developing effective ways to reach out to the LCS families who have no church home.
·      Leading and facilitating a Connect Group
·      Supporting the CNaz NDI (discipleship) director in managing Wednesday and Sunday morning small groups as well as developing an effective discipleship approach for the congregation
·      Supporting the Lead Pastor in addressing facilities needs and partnering with the building committee, CNaz office admin, and LCS administration to accomplish this.
·      Attend Church Board meetings
·      Uphold and maintain Ministry Safe policies.
·      Organize, develop, and communicate outreach events that draw community families to the church.  These can include church families but should focus on those who do not have a church home.
·      Assist the Lead Pastor in a variety of pastoral duties on a weekly or as-needed basis:
o   Facilitating Staff Meetings
o   Making hospital calls and house visits for parishioners
o   Assisting with funerals
o   Assisting with weddings
o   Assist in contacting and following-up with all individuals and families that have visited the church.
o   Regularly connecting with parishioners and new attendees over coffee or meals
o   Assisting with pastoral counseling
o   Assisting with sermon planning and development
o   Collaborating and partnering with the Lead Pastor and Church Board for big-picture and long-term vision and planning
·      Serve as a resource to other staff members and ministries
·      Attend staff meetings and functions as directed
·      Perform other staff duties as required by leadership
